In "Adina," Henry James crafts a subtle exploration of the complexities of love and identity against the backdrop of the late 19th-century social milieu. Through his signature intricate prose and keen psychological insight, James delves into the internal conflicts faced by his characters, particularly the titular Adina, whose journey confronts the societal expectations of femininity and individual desire. The narrative style exemplifies James's hallmark technique of free indirect discourse, revealing both the external world and the inner lives of his characters with profound depth and nuance, situating the novel firmly within the literary modernist movement that was gaining traction during this time. Henry James, a pivotal figure in American literature, spent much of his life in Europe, where he witnessed the cultural tensions between the Old World and the New. This transatlantic perspective informed his understanding of character and society, shaping his writing and thematic exploration of the American experience abroad. His personal experiences with complex social circles and relationships undoubtedly influenced his portrayal of Adina, making her journey a reflective mirror of James's own grappling with identity and societal norms.
